Description

Aizon built a GxP-compliant AI platform on AWS to help pharmaceutical manufacturers optimize biomanufacturing processes. Using AWS IoT, AWS Lambda, and Amazon SageMaker, Aizon created digital twins of bioreactors that trigger machine learning operations for process optimization. For a multinational pharmaceutical company producing blood-plasma-based drugs, Aizon built unsupervised and supervised learning models that identified two critical process variables; optimizing them improved yield by double digits, worth potentially tens of millions of dollars. AWS also reduced Aizon's compute costs by up to 80 percent.

Problem

Pharmaceutical manufacturing is a complex and heavily regulated industry. There are hundreds of decisions and variables in each manufacturing process that must be calibrated correctly to deliver safe, effective drugs to patients. As today's market scales, the demands of production management and process data analysis exceed human capabilities. A multinational pharmaceutical company producing promising drugs based on human blood plasma experienced an unexplained decrease in product yield coupled with an unwelcome increase in process variability over several years.

Solution

Aizon built a GxP-compliant AI platform on AWS that creates 'digital twins' of bioreactors: individual bioreactors are connected to the cloud via AWS IoT, and when conditions change within a bioreactor this triggers AWS Lambda to execute a machine learning operation in Amazon SageMaker. For the affected pharmaceutical customer, Aizon created an unsupervised learning model to identify patterns among plasma composition origins across thousands of drug batches, and a supervised learning model to predict yield for each upcoming batch coupled with real-time dashboarding.

Business value

Aizon's analyses revealed that the plasma composition origin explained over half of the process variance and that batch clusterization was critical to yield prediction. The company identified two critical process variables and found that optimizing just those variables was sufficient to improve the yield by double digits, resulting in potential gains of tens of millions of dollars for the pharmaceutical customer. AWS also reduced Aizon's compute costs by up to 80 percent.
